随着前端技术的不断发展,掌握一些高级最佳实践对于提高开发效率和代码质量至关重要。以下是一些推荐的前端开发高级最佳实践:

1. 模块化开发

将代码分解成模块,可以使代码更加清晰,便于维护和重用。使用模块化开发框架,如React、Vue或Angular,可以帮助你更好地组织代码。

2. 利用缓存

合理使用缓存可以显著提高页面加载速度。可以使用浏览器的本地存储(如localStorage)来缓存数据,或者使用CDN来缓存静态资源。

3. 性能优化

  • 减少HTTP请求:合并CSS、JavaScript文件,使用字体图标代替图片。
  • 压缩资源:使用工具压缩图片、CSS和JavaScript文件。
  • 使用异步加载:使用异步加载技术,如异步JavaScript加载(AJAX)或懒加载。

4. 响应式设计

使用响应式设计技术,确保你的网站在不同的设备上都能良好展示。

5. 代码质量

  • 使用代码风格指南:统一代码风格,提高代码可读性。
  • 编写单元测试:确保代码质量,提高开发效率。

6. 安全性

  • 防范XSS攻击:对用户输入进行过滤和转义。
  • HTTPS加密:使用HTTPS来保护用户数据安全。

7. SEO优化

  • 合理使用HTML标签:使用语义化的HTML标签,提高页面可读性。
  • 使用SEO工具:如Google Search Console,监控网站SEO表现。

8. 学习资源

更多关于前端开发的高级最佳实践,可以参考前端开发高级指南

前端开发